
Sometimes the most meaningful part of faith is simply recognising that you have been rescued. “Saved by the Bell,” from gio.’s PROMISE LAND, reflects on salvation and the grace of God through a title that carries a familiar phrase but takes on a deeper meaning in a Christian context. The idea points to being saved from a situation that could have ended differently, while turning the focus toward God as the one who brings that rescue.
Placed within the faith-driven direction of PROMISE LAND, the song can be heard as a reminder of what salvation means beyond the moment itself. There is gratitude in looking back and recognising that God’s intervention is not something to take for granted. “Saved by the Bell” gives that thought a contemporary expression, inviting listeners to reflect on grace, deliverance and the assurance that comes from knowing they have been saved.
